When I was a kid, my family could not afford paying much for videogames. I used to buy, instead, videogame magazines, and marvel at the screenshots and the articles, imagining what it would be like to play them. At that time, one of the games that caught my eyes the most was Ufouria. It was colorful and the design of the characters was cute and fun. One day, my family and I visited a huge department store and there was a stand with a NES and Ufouria to play. I could only briefly see how other kids were playing on that stand. Eventually, when I was a teenager, there was the huge boom of emulation and I could get to play the ROM but, at that time, I was too busy working and studying at the same time. Now I am in my 40s and I got to play this release. The level design is great (I remember one of the main criticisms in the magazines mentioning that it was easy to get lost). The difficulty curve is very well implemented, with very easy challenges at the beginning and progressively more difficult features. The characters shine in their animations, with great characterization and a warm feeling. This title is very clearly oriented towards young kids. However, adults do have an inner kid inside as well. I may be very biased due to my fixation with this title as a kid, but I recommend this game thoroughly.
